What is a Functional Skills Initial Assessment?

A Functional Skills Initial Assessment is a short test that evaluates your current English and Maths skills. It helps tutors and educators understand what you already know and where you may need additional support, ensuring that your learning is targeted and efficient.

The assessment covers key areas in both subjects. In English, it assesses reading comprehension, writing skills, grammar, and punctuation. In Maths, it focuses on numerical operations, problem-solving, and real-world applications like handling money and interpreting data. The results provide a personalised learning path, making it easier to focus on areas that need the most improvement.

How Does the Assessment Work?

The test consists of a range of questions designed to measure core English and Maths skills. English tasks may involve reading and analysing texts, answering grammar-related questions, and completing short writing exercises. The Maths section typically includes calculations, problem-solving tasks, and real-life applications such as percentages and data interpretation. The goal is to ensure that learners start at the right level for their ability.

Why is the Functional Skills Initial Assessment Important?

  • Start at the Right Level – Avoid frustration with material that’s too advanced or repetition of things you already know.
  • Personalised Learning – Helps tutors focus on areas where you need the most support.
  • Track Your Progress – Provides a baseline so you can measure improvement over time.
